Course Description
Human physiologic changes and common pathophysiological and compensatory mechanisms are applied as a basis for advanced practice diagnostic reasoning and deliberation.
Syllabus
Student Learning Outcomes, Goals, Objectives:
Students successfully completing this course will be able to:
- Distinguish physiological processes and mechanisms in normal and disease states using current scientific advances.
- Evaluate individual compensatory mechanisms inherent in functional body systems.
- Interpret the effect of disease on the regulation of interacting systems
- Interpret the clinical manifestations of disease to derive a clinical diagnosis.
